The Groundskeeper is responsible for routine grounds maintenance including watering, raking, mowing, weeding, planting and trash/litter removal, under the direction of the Property Manager.

SPECIFIC DUTIES
- Pick up and dispose of litter.
- Perform weeding activities.
- Perform snow removal, as required.
- Ensure proper care in the use and maintenance of equipment and supplies; promotes continuous improvement of workplace safety and environmental practices.
- Assist with small construction tasks such as excavating and handling and/or transportation of equipment and materials.
- Perform miscellaneous job‑related duties as assigned.
